When dealing with uneven terrain, understanding the landscape’s intricacies is crucial. Each slope or uneven area requires a clear strategy to ensure the fence is both durable and visually harmonious with the environment. Secure Fence & Construction emphasizes the importance of site assessment. This initial step involves evaluating the incline gradient, soil stability, and vegetation, which profoundly influence the choice of materials and the construction method.

One common technique employed to tackle uneven ground is the stepped fence. This method involves constructing the fence in a series of steps, seamlessly following the land's natural rise and fall. This approach not only provides a neat aesthetic but also ensures the fence maintains a consistent height and integrity. The stepped fence is ideal for properties where the terrain changes significantly over short distances, as it prevents gaps at the base, which could otherwise compromise security.

For more gradual slopes, the raked fence or rackable panels are a preferred solution. Unlike stepped fencing, a raked fence adjusts to the ground’s incline, maintaining a consistent top line while conforming to the slope. This technique requires precision and expertise, as the rails must be cut accurately to fit the angle of the slope without creating gaps. Choosing the right materials is another pivotal aspect when fencing on challenging landscapes. Traditional materials like wood offer flexibility and a natural appearance, blending well with the outdoor surroundings. However, for durability and low maintenance, materials such as vinyl or metal can provide long-lasting solutions that withstand the elements and remain upright despite uneven ground conditions.
